Where each one shines
What Sharpely and Stock Rover each do best.ShowHide
Where each one shines
What Sharpely and Stock Rover each do best.What Sharpely does best
- Use official Relative Rotation Graphs for Indian sectors, indices, stocks, ETFs, and other supported lists.
- The pricing page lists RRG charts under core benefits in every plan, while the public plan response does not list RRG among the Free tier's named features.
- Screen Indian stocks with more than 400 metrics and build rule-based stock, mutual-fund, and ETF strategies.
- Run historical backtests and review factor, valuation, momentum, sector, breadth, and seasonality data.
- Review stocks, mutual funds, ETFs, REITs, InvITs, AIFs, and household portfolios in WealthView.
What Stock Rover does best
- Screen North American stocks, ETFs, and funds with up to 800 or more metrics.
- Tracking portfolios and dividends with broker sync, manual or spreadsheet import, benchmark comparison, emailed reports, dividend-income projections, risk-adjusted return, volatility, beta, IRR, Sharpe Ratio, and position contribution analytics.
- Comparison tools for stocks, ETFs, funds, portfolios, indices, and custom datasets in spreadsheet-like table and tile views across valuation, dividend, analyst, ratings, momentum, performance, and operating metrics.
- Automated DCF-driven Fair Value and intrinsic-value metrics to estimate Margin of Safety, then compare valuation ratios against 20-year relative norms to separate real discounts from superficially cheap stocks.
- The Insight Panel for financial statements, sales, earnings, cash flow, dividends, analyst ratings, insider activity, news, earnings transcripts, fair-value formulas, scores, warnings, and options-chain research on higher tiers.

Questions we keep getting
What's the difference between Sharpely and Stock Rover?
Sharpely leans toward screeners, data visualizations, and stock comparison, while Stock Rover puts more weight on stock ideas, screeners, and ETF screeners. They overlap in 6 categories, so for most people it comes down to workflow preference and price.
How much do Sharpely and Stock Rover cost?
Good news: both Sharpely and Stock Rover have free plans, so you can run them side by side and only pay if you hit a wall.
Should I choose Sharpely or Stock Rover?
It depends on what you're after. Pick Sharpely if quant and backtesting matter to you; go with Stock Rover if you'd rather have stock ideas and ETF screeners. And if you only need the basics both share, let price decide.
What asset classes do Sharpely and Stock Rover cover?
Both cover stocks, ETFs, mutual funds, and other. Sharpely also handles real estate. Stock Rover adds closed-end funds, options, and funds on top.
Does Sharpely or Stock Rover have real-time data?
Stock Rover offers real-time data, which matters if you trade actively. Sharpely runs on delayed or end-of-day data, which is perfectly fine for longer-term investors who don't live and die by the tick.
Which covers international markets: Sharpely or Stock Rover?
Sharpely has documented international coverage (APAC), so it's the safer bet if you hold non-US stocks. Stock Rover is more region-specific, mainly North America.
Can I export data from Sharpely and Stock Rover?
Yes, both export to spreadsheets (Sharpely: Excel; Stock Rover: CSV), which is handy if you like running your own numbers.
Can Sharpely or Stock Rover connect to my broker?
Stock Rover syncs with brokers automatically. With Sharpely, you're entering holdings by hand or importing files.
